線陣相機調幀率 對工業相機幀率的相關知識進行講解

2021-10-17 06:19:13 字數 2000 閱讀 7115

幀率(framerate)是用於測量顯示幀數的量度。所謂的測量單位為每秒顯示幀數(framespersecond),簡稱:fps或「赫茲」(hz)。

每秒的幀數(fps)或者說幀率表示圖形處理器處理場時每秒鐘能夠更新的次數。高的幀率可以得到更流暢、更逼真的動畫。一般來說30fps就是可以接受的,但是將效能提公升至60fps則可以明顯提公升互動感和逼真感,但是一般來說超過75fps一般就不容易察覺到有明顯的流暢度提公升了。如果幀率超過螢幕重新整理率只會浪費圖形處理的能力,因為監視器不能以這麼快的速度更新,這樣超過重新整理率的幀率就浪費掉了。

最大幀率(framerate)/行頻(linerate):即相機採集傳輸影象的速率,對於面陣相機一般為每秒採集的幀數(frames/sec.),對於線陣相機為每秒採集的行數(hz)。

相機幀率和**時間的關係:

有人問,為什麼我們在使用工業相機的時候,將相機的**時間增加以後,相機的幀率就下降,而且下降得很厲害,相機的幀率和**的關係是怎樣,如果想要獲得固定的幀率,相機的**時間應該怎麼設定?因此寫下本文,解答了朋友的問題,也使用sentech相機來做過相關的測試,幀率和**時間跟本文中所述一致。詳細原理見下文所示:

**和感測器讀數

相機上的影象採集過程包括兩個截然不同的部分。第一部分是**。**完成後,進行第二部分readout過程即從感測器的暫存器中讀出資料並傳送出去(readout過程)。

以stc-a202a為例:

圖1spec

從spec中可知,其pixelfrequency為:36.8181mhz,所以1clock的時間為1/36.8181mhz=27.3836ns,接下來我們看相機的timingchart,首先先看horizontaltiming,見圖2所示:

圖2horizontaltiming

從圖2中,我們從中可讀到的資訊為,1clk=27.1605nseconds,和我們從spec上得到的pixelfrequency算出來的時間差不多。掃瞄1horizontal需要1920clk,即1h=27.1605*1920=52148.16ns=52.14816us

接下來看相機verticaltiming見圖3所示:

圖3verticaltiming

從圖3中,我們可讀出的資訊為,1h=52.1482useconds,和我們通過圖2計算出來horizontalscanning的時間一致,而在一幀影象中,需要掃瞄1252h,其中effectivepixels為1220h,即1幀影象中,effectivepixelsreadout的時間為1220*52.1482=63620.804us=63.620804ms,乙個vd訊號,所用的時間為:1252*52.1482=67793.5464us=67.7935464ms。按照我們前邊的理論,乙個cycletime內,一幀影象的時間為:frameperiod=exposuretime+readouttime

而我們知道stc-a202a的幀率為:15fps,即1frameperiod=1/15=66.7ms。

假如1顆相機readouttime為:66.7ms,即資料傳輸時間為a,a=66.7ms,**時間為b,b=5ms,則一幀影象的時間為c,則c=a+b=66.7ms+5ms=71.7ms,則這顆相機的幀率為:1000/71.7=13.94fps,則這顆相機的幀率為13.94.

注意:一般情況下,若我們的相機的幀率為15fps,則表示相機readout資料的時間為1000ms/15=66.7ms

線陣相機調幀率 工業相機常見引數

了解工業相機的相關引數能夠幫助我們更好的理解相機功能,進而幫助我們完成對相機的選型工作。所謂外行看熱鬧,內行看門道,工業相機的門道就從其引數開始。相機的感測器sensor是有許多畫素點按照矩陣的形式排列而成,解析度就是以水平方向和垂直方向的畫素來表示的。解析度越高,成像後的影象畫素數就越高,影象就越...

線陣相機調幀率 線陣相機除錯文件

1.相機型號引數相機 線16k cl 解析度 16384 x 1 畫素大小 3.52 m x 3.52 m 麥克斯行費率 48 千赫 鏡頭安裝 螺紋 m72 x 1 產品編號 la cm 16k05a xx r 注 現場採用的相機型號即為上表1.1型號引數所示,相機型號為la cm 16k05a。其...

線陣相機調幀率 工業相機幀率下降的原因是什麼?

該樓層疑似違規已被系統摺疊 隱藏此樓檢視此樓 在了解幀率下降的原因之前我們先來了解下工業相機的幀率是怎麼回事?幀率 frame rate 是用於測量顯示幀數的量度。所謂的測量單位為每秒顯示幀數 frames per second 簡稱 fps或 赫茲 hz 每秒的幀數 fps 或者說幀率表示圖形處理...